The original Star-Spangled Banner the flag that inspired Francis Scott Key to write the song that would become our national anthem is among the most treasured artifacts in the collections of the Smithsonians National Museum of American History in Washington DC. In 1814 the poet and lyricist Francis Scott Key penned the lyrics to The Star-Spangled Banner originally known as Defense of Fort MHenry. Key to write The Star-Spangled Banner The flag which flew over Fort McHenry in Baltimore during the 1814 battle at the fort is a 15-star 15-stripe garrison flag made in 1813 and loosely woven so that it could fly on a 90-foot flagpole. Watching the battle from a British ship where he was being detained American lawyer Francis Scott Key watched the bombs bursting in air and penned a poem that when set to music eventually became the United States National Anthem.
